Western Azerbaijan Community Condemns Armenia’s Continued Provocations

Baku, March 11, 2025 – The Europe Today: The Western Azerbaijan Community has strongly condemned Armenia for allegedly continuing provocative actions against Azerbaijan, according to a statement released by the organization.

The statement highlighted reports of an anti-Azerbaijani appeal made by a small group claiming to be a “parliament” to the legislature of a foreign country, as well as a meeting of a so-called “commission” engaged in activities against Azerbaijan.

“It is unacceptable that Armenia, which refuses to engage in dialogue with the Western Azerbaijan Community—an organization that has not taken any steps against Armenia’s sovereignty and only seeks a peaceful return to its ancestral lands—facilitates the activities of groups on its territory that threaten Azerbaijan’s territorial integrity and sovereignty,” the statement read.

The community further accused Armenia of being uninterested in achieving a lasting peace, asserting that the country continues to pursue militarization rather than diplomatic solutions.

“All this once again shows that Armenia is not interested in a lasting peace but seeks to create tension in the region by continuing its policy of armament,” the statement continued.

The Western Azerbaijan Community called on Armenia to abandon such actions, which it described as destructive and detrimental to the peace process.

This latest development comes amid ongoing tensions between the two countries, as efforts to reach a durable peace settlement remain fragile.
